Burgos/ Villafria vs Ica Climate & Distance Between

Russia flag
  • The distance between Burgos/ Villafria, Spain and Ica, Russia is approximately 8,949 km or 5,561 mi.
  • To reach Burgos/ Villafria in this distance one would set out from Ica bearing 344.6°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Burgos/ Villafria bearing 191.7° or SSW .
  • Burgos/ Villafria has a marine west coast climate (Cfb) whereas Ica has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c).
  • Burgos/ Villafria is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ome whereas Ica is in or near the boreal wet forest biome.
  • The annual mean temperature is 10.5 °C (18.8°F) warmer.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 8.1 °C (14.6°F) less in Burgos/ Villafria.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 171.6 mm (6.8 in) less which is equivalent to 171.6 l/m² (4.21 US gal/ft²) or 1,716,000 l/ha (183,452 US gal/ac) less. About 7/9 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 13.2° higher in Burgos/ Villafria than in Ica.
